Abstract
The invention discloses a universal fixture for composite bathroom products, which comprises a cross beam assembly connected to a table top of a machine tool, a longitudinal beam assembly connected to the cross beam assembly, a vertical column assembly vertically connected to the longitudinal beam assembly, at least one sucker column and a plurality of adjustable suckers, wherein the longitudinal beam assembly is connected to the machine tool table top; wherein: at least one sucking disc post with stand subassembly fixed connection, a plurality of adjustable sucking discs are fixed the sucking disc post and/or on the stand subassembly, a plurality of adjustable sucking discs are used for adsorbing the bathroom product that needs processing. The universal fixture for the composite bathroom products can adjust the sizes of the fixtures according to the sizes of different products, is simple and convenient to adjust and operate, can clamp and fix various products by only using one fixture, reduces the types of the fixtures and reduces the cost.

Technical Field
The invention relates to a clamp for product processing, in particular to a clamp for producing daily chemical products.
Background
At present, the processing of bathroom products mainly adopts manual polishing, and the degree of automation is relatively low. The main reasons are various products and various specifications. The mechanical processing is adopted to manufacture different clamps according to the characteristics of each product, the traditional clamps are special parts, namely one clamp corresponds to one product, and the clamps are replaced according to different products during processing. The traditional mode needs various clamps, and the cost is relatively high, and the replacement process needs more time, so that the management cost is increased.

Detailed Description
The following describes a specific embodiment of the universal fixture for the composite material bathroom product according to the invention with reference to the accompanying drawings.
As shown in fig. 1, the universal fixture for the composite material bathroom product according to the embodiment comprises a cross beam assembly connected to a table top of a machine tool, a longitudinal beam assembly connected to the cross beam assembly, a vertical column assembly vertically connected to the longitudinal beam assembly, at least one sucker column and a plurality of adjustable suckers; wherein:
at least one sucking disc post with stand subassembly fixed connection, a plurality of adjustable sucking discs are fixed the sucking disc post and/or on the stand subassembly, a plurality of adjustable sucking discs are used for adsorbing the bathroom product that needs processing.
As shown in fig. 1 and 2, the beam assembly includes two beams 1, the beam assembly includes two beams 2, the two beams 1 are fixedly connected to the two beams 2 through a first connection structure, and the beams 1 and the beams 2 form bases of the universal fixture in different two directions. The connection position of the longitudinal beam 2 and the transverse beam 1 can be adjusted by the first connection structure. Preferably, the first connection structure includes a first runner 11 formed on the cross beam 1, a first bolt and a first nut plate (not shown in the drawings), wherein: the first nut plate is arranged in the first chute 11, and the first bolt passes through a bolt hole formed in the longitudinal beam 2 and can be connected with the first nut plate.
As shown in fig. 3, the upright assembly comprises a plurality of uprights 3, a plurality of uprights 3 are fixedly connected with the longitudinal beam 2 through a second connection structure, preferably, four uprights 3 are respectively fixedly connected with the longitudinal beam 2 through a second connection structure, and the connection position of the uprights 3 and the longitudinal beam 2 can be adjusted through the second connection structure. Preferably, the second connection structure comprises a second runner provided on the stringers 2, a second bolt and a second nutplate (not shown in the figures), wherein: the second nut plate is arranged in the second chute, and a second bolt passes through a bolt hole 33 formed in the end part of the upright post 3 and is connected with the second nut plate.
The sucker column 4 is fixedly connected with the upright column 3 through a third connecting structure, and the connecting position of the sucker column 4 and the upright column 3 can be adjusted through the third connecting structure. Preferably, the third connecting structure includes a third chute (31) formed on the upright 3, a fourth chute (not shown in the drawing) formed on the suction cup post 4, a connecting corner 41, a third bolt, and a third nut plate, wherein:
preferably, the upright post 3 and the sucker post 4 have the same structure, two fourth sliding grooves are respectively formed in four surfaces of the upright post, and the upright post 3 or the sucker post 4 can be matched with parts needing to be fixedly connected by rotating at will, so that the installation is convenient.
As shown in fig. 1, the third nut plates are respectively disposed in the third chute 31 and the fourth chute, and a plurality of third bolts are respectively connected with the third nut plates through bolt holes on the connecting angle brackets 41.
The adjustable sucking disc 5 is fixedly connected with the sucking disc column 4 through a fourth connecting structure, and the connecting position of the adjustable sucking disc 5 and the sucking disc column 4 can be adjusted through the fourth connecting structure.
Preferably, the adjustable sucking disc comprises a sucking disc 51 and a fixing frame 53, the sucking disc 51 is connected with the fixing frame 53 through a regulator 52, the regulator 52 is provided with a hollow cavity and internal threads, and the hollow cavity is communicated with the rubber disc 51; the hollow cavity is used for sucking vacuum of the sucker 51 through the air pump, the internal thread of the regulator 52 is connected with the fixing frame 53 for adjusting the length, and the fixing frame 53 is used for being fixedly connected with the sucker column 4.
The adjustable sucking disc 5 is fixedly connected with the sucking disc column 4 through a fourth connecting structure, and the connecting position of the adjustable sucking disc 5 and the sucking disc column 4 can be adjusted through the fourth connecting structure.
Preferably, the fourth connection structure comprises a fourth bolt and a fourth nutplate; the fourth nut plate is disposed in the fourth chute, and a plurality of fourth bolts pass through bolt holes formed in the fixing frame 53 to be connected with the fourth nut plate. Preferably, as shown in fig. 1, the adjustable suction cup 5 may be fixed to the end of the upright 3 and/or suction cup post 4 by bolts.
According to the inner cavity size of the bathroom product, the adsorption range of the whole clamp is adjusted by adjusting the positions of all connecting structures in the universal clamp, so that the surface of the adjustable sucker is attached to the inner surface of the bathroom product, after the vacuum pump is started, adsorption operation is carried out from the air hole in the center of the sucker 51 through the air pipe, and the rubber of the sucker contacts with the bathroom to form vacuum adsorption, so that the bathroom product is fixed on a machine tool, and the bathroom product is conveniently processed.
